When you are staring at a computer for long periods of time you blink less often. This can lead to eye fatigue. To combat it, remember the phrase 20-20-20. This means Every twenty minutes give your eyes a break by looking into the distance twenty feet away, for twenty seconds. It will refresh your eyes and prevent eye strain.

Try to always wear sunglasses if you are going to be out in the sun. Having your eyes exposed to too much ultraviolet makes you more susceptible to getting macular degeneration and cataracts. Make sure you choose sunglasses that block from 99% to 100% of the UVB and UVA rays.

You must take proper care of your contact lenses. According to studies and research, this is not commonplace among people who wear contacts. Many problems can result from improper hygiene such as infection, irritated eyes and sometimes loss of vision. You should never use saliva, only saline, when it comes to moistening lenses. The mouth has a lot of bacteria, some that can cause eye infections. Also, you should be giving your eyes a rest by wearing glasses at least once or twice a week.

If you are a smoker, you should stop smoking. Smoking can lead to a higher risk of developing macular degeneration as you age. Other eye problems are also more prone to develop, like cataracts and nerve damage of the eyes. These conditions can lead to blindness as you get older.
